State Licensure of Freestanding Behavioral Health Facilities Varies

OPEN MINDS The Behavioral Health & Social Service Industry Analyst Industry News States licensure requirements for freestanding behavioral health facilities is quite variable, according to a report released by the General Accounting Office in January, 1990. Alcohol and drug abuse facilities are located in all 50 states. Forty-two of those states require licensing of these facilities and have quality assurance requirements. Ambulatory psychiatric centers exist in 42 states, but only 20 states require licensure. Of these requiring licensure, 18 have quality assurance requirements.
